I read where people are trading in their H2's for new ones and not having to pay much by way of the current tax writeoffs. I bought a new '03 H2 2 years ago thru my company using the tax writeoff (believe it was up to a $100k depreciation writeoff for the year) and would love to do a trade in for a new one with xm,etc., if it were feasible. Anyone able to tell me basically if this is possible? Aren't the new laws restricting the writeoff to only $20,000 toward the vehicle? Thanks for any help.

Check with your accountant. When you sell the truck you might have to contend with recapture rules which might offset the initial deduction. And yes the deduction is reduced from $100K, but I can't remember what the exact number is but I think it is more than $20K.

My accountant told me NOT to trade the H2 in. He claimed that trading it in would offset the initial deduction. He said if you sell it on your own then then it won't.
I am not 100% sure he is correct but it's worth checking in to.
